  1. Our year-round flagship farmers market, under the canopy of giant elm trees on the campus of Portland State University (PSU), welcomes up to 10,000 shoppers on a summer Saturday. Portland-area residents and chefs, along with visitors from around the world, flock to the market to browse as many as 100 vendor stalls.

  4. The PSU Farmers Market is located downtown in the south park blocks of the Portland State University campus. The market is open every Saturday year round, rain or shine and attracts up to 15,000 customers weekly. At this location since 1996, the PSU Farmers Market features 152 different vendors selling freshly harvested produce and hand-crafted ...

  5. The Portland Farmers Market at Portland State University will be open every Saturday, year-round. April through October hours are 8:30 a.m. to 2 p.m. November through March hours are 9 a.m. to 2 p.m. The Market at PSU is located in Downtown Portland in the South Park Blocks between SW College & Montgomery Streets.
